Document Transport — Exam Papers (quick guide). When the sealed exam papers for the Westcombe Institute arrive, the office manager signs the chain-of-custody slip and checks both seals — don't skip this even if the courier is in a hurry. Papers go straight into the green cabinet, which stays locked until the invigilation lead collects them. No photocopying, no peeking, obviously. The confidential instruction for handing the package to the courier sits right below this paragraph.

courier memo of kawep-kaweg: the novix eliok courier leaves the zoriel ledger at gate 7823 under passcode 680844

Off-site run checklist — item 4 of 7. Raffle drums (x3) for the Dunmere staff party, heading to your site Friday. They're the big brass ones from the Kestrel Room, so handle with care — the middle one has a wobbly crank, don't force it. Tickets and prize ledger ride in the grey tote strapped to drum one; keep them together. Your receiving crew should stage everything by the hall's side entrance before noon. When the van arrives, follow the hand-over instruction below.

courier memo of bawef-kaguf: the briion quenox courier leaves the tamdor aldius joreth belion julir joreth wenix pelath ledger at gate 7145 under passcode 571533

### Step 3: Enable SQL lint gate

The Quernstone pipeline runs sqlcheck on every .sql file before deploy. Rules live in lint/sql.rules; the gate is blocking. Reviewer note: findings are posted to the audit channel via the reporter service, which authenticates with a credential set on the next line of deploy.env.

sealed setting: LEDGER_TOKEN20=6148d35bbb480b0ab79e

# Service Accounts: String Extraction

The `extract-i18n` script pulls translatable strings from all Bramblewick repos and pushes them to the Glossa service. It runs under the `i18n-extractor` service account. Do not run it under your personal account; Glossa rate-limits individual users aggressively. The account has write access to the staging catalog only. Set the token in your shell before invoking the script. The current staging token is below.

API key for kahap-kafog: zpat15_6qzxZ7YR8aDwjmp